Bug Description

When opening images in gwenview and konqueror, chunky grey lines appear in the image. Please see attachment. Causing the window to redraw, for example by dragging another window over it and then off it, causes the picture to be displayed normally.

Running Kubuntu Hardy up to date as of 2008-05-26 13:05 PST.
